Before the multiversal 'Crisis', Barry Allen (Grant Gustin) is caught in a crisis of his own. In the latest episode of 'The Flash', "The Last Temptation of Barry Allen", Barry battles with Bloodwork's (Sendhil Ramamurthy) blood in his system before finally succumbing to the dark side, and becoming Negative Flash.

While he struggles with his dilemmas, he realizes that he doesn't want to die during the Crisis, and would like to live a happy life with Iris (Candice Patton) and his daughter Nora, who had vanished before his eyes in season 5. There is a heartbreaking moment when he sees his baby daughter and cries.
